‘Phineas and Ferb’ ice cream truck brings sweet treats to Los Angeles and Orange County

Ten years after its initial series finale, the popular Disney Channel original series “Phineas and Ferb” is returning to TV for its fifth season.

The show centers around two brothers, Phineas and Ferb and the hijinks they get into with their friends while they try to make the most of each day of their summer vacation.

    To celebrate the return of the series, which premieres on Thursday, June 5 at 8 p.m. on Disney Channel, a “Phineas and Ferb” themed Ice Cream truck will be making its way across Los Angeles, Orange County and other parts of Southern California.

    The ice cream truck will stop by 40 different locations throughout the area, including the Santa Monica Pier, the SoCal Children’s Museum, the Studio City Farmer’s Market, the El Capitan Theatre, and Fashion Island in Newport Beach.

    Fans who visit the ice cream truck will be able to receive free frozen treats inspired by the series, exclusive goodies and more. The Ice Cream Truck tour concludes on June 8.

    “Phineas and Ferb” was created by Dan Povenmire and Jeff “Swampy” Marsh and first aired on Disney Channel on August 17, 2007, following the premiere of High School Musical 2. Season 5 will see the return of original cast members, including Vincent Martella, Ashley Tisdale, and Alyson Stoner, as well as some new additions, including David Errigo Jr., who will be taking over the role of Ferb from Thomas Brodie-Sangster, who voiced the role during the first four seasons.

    This season also marks the first time the show will be airing since Disney+ launched in 2019. In addition to the show airing on Disney Channel and Disney XD, the first 10 episodes of the new season will be available to stream on Disney+ the day after its June 5 premiere.
